PA-17 Crosswind Component?
Searched the forums, no joy. All I could find was PA-22 info.
Read through 73 years of airplane documents, no joy.
Anyone know what the crosswind component is for a PA-17?
I got caught by a +15 mph, 90 degree gust yesterday, and with full right aileron and the wing almost dragging on the ground i was pushed completely off the runway.
Luckily, I was at flying speed and was able to fly out.

Re: PA-17 Crosswind Component?
Under the certification regulations, there is no such thing as a crosswind limit. There is a requirement for a demonstrated crosswind capability, and under CAR 3 that is a 90 degree crosswind of 0.2 Vso. This is by no means a limit as most airplanes can handle far more than that. No US certified airplane has a crosswind limit listed in a flight manual as there is no regulatory requirement to base it on. It all comes down to what you feel comfortable with. Has nothing to do with what the airplane can do and everything to do with what the pilot, in the specific airplane, can do. I’ve flown motorgliders that I’m not comfortable with more than about a 7 mph crosswind, and I’ve regularly flown a PA-18 with a 30 mph crosswind.

Re: PA-17 Crosswind Component?
Another important item, you don’t have to track the centerline of the runway! If you land on a diagonal, you can significantly reduce your crosswind component (depending on runway width). It is much easier to land on grass than on pavement! You can always use a taxiway mor into the wind instead of the runway (at uncontrolled airports), there is no regulation saying you have to land on a runway. And above all else, if you don’t like what you are seeing at one airport, you can and should, go to an airport with a runway more aligned into the wind.

Re: PA-17 Crosswind Component?
The most that I have done is landing on runway 27, with the winds out of 190 degrees, 17 gusting to 24 knots. That's in my Vagabond. Plenty of control, I didn't have to use full aileron or rudder. The only problem was that after landing (three point, a mistake) the wind pushed the airplane sideways, hopping across the runway. I pushed the stick forward to pick the tail up, reducing the angle of attack and putting more weight on the main wheels. That stopped the hopping. Steered with rudder and brakes. No big deal.
I then did another take-off and tail low wheel landing. No problem.
And, yes, I did push in full aileron after getting on the ground. Just be ready for the adverse yaw when doing that.
